Corporate etiquette refers to the set of rules and guidelines that govern behavior in a professional setting. These unwritten rules help maintain a respectful and productive work environment. Here are some key points to consider:
1. Punctuality: Arriving on time for meetings and appointments shows respect for others' time.
2. Dress Code: Adhering to the company's dress code policy is important to present a professional image.
3. Communication: Using appropriate language and maintaining a professional tone in all forms of communication is crucial.
4. Respect for Hierarchy: Recognizing and respecting the organizational structure and the authority of superiors is essential.
5. Meeting Etiquette: Being prepared, participating actively, and avoiding interruptions are important during meetings.
6. Electronic Etiquette: Practicing good "netiquette" by being mindful of email and phone communication protocols.
7.
Office Behavior: Maintaining a clean and organized workspace and being considerate of noise levels.
8.
Networking: Engaging in professional networking with the right balance of personal and business interactions.
9.
Conflict Resolution: Addressing disagreements in a constructive manner without resorting to personal attacks.
10.
Professional Development: Continuously seeking to improve one's skills and knowledge to contribute effectively to the company.
